Background
The laryngeal mask is used as a medical device for establishing an effective airway, and can be used for quickly establishing an artificial airway to avoid tracheal mucosa damage due to convenient use, has small stimulation on cardiovascular reflex during implantation, can be directly ventilated due to good implantation position of the laryngeal mask, and can complete short and small operations without anesthesia of patients at risk of backflow and aspiration; the intubating laryngeal mask can also be inserted into an endotracheal tube through the laryngeal mask on the basis of laryngeal mask ventilation so as to finish anesthesia requiring endotracheal intubation, so that the intubating laryngeal mask is widely applied to general anesthesia patients, patients for emergency treatment and resuscitation in operating rooms, ICUs and various departments, and patients with difficult airways. Particularly, the third generation double-tube laryngeal mask is widely applied to clinical anesthesia at present, and for some patients who accept short and small operations, only the supraglottic ventilation needs to be established, so that discomfort caused by tracheal intubation is avoided, and the medical comfort level is improved.
At present, the laryngeal mask is wound by using an adhesive tape in addition in clinic, and when the laryngeal mask is pulled out, time and labor are wasted when the adhesive tape is torn off due to the good adhesion of the adhesive tape and the skin, the workload of medical staff is increased, and the patient is suffered from pain.

Referring to fig. 1 to 2, the present embodiment provides a combined ventilation device for a general anesthesia catheter and laryngeal mask, which includes a mask bag 1 and a tracheal catheter 2, wherein the mask bag 1 is disposed at a distal end of the tracheal catheter 2, a first limiting protrusion 3 and a second limiting protrusion 4 are disposed on an outer wall of the tracheal catheter 2 at an interval, a bite-block 5 sleeved on the tracheal catheter 2 is disposed between the first limiting protrusion 3 and the second limiting protrusion 4, the bite-block 5 is tubular, an inner diameter of the bite-block 5 is slightly larger than an outer diameter of the tracheal catheter 2 so as to ensure that the bite-block 5 can rotate freely on the tracheal catheter 2, two side walls of one end of the bite-block 5, which is far away from the mask bag 1, are integrally formed with a suspension ear, the suspension ear is connected with a suspension band 6, the suspension band 6 can be suspended on an ear back of a patient, and can adjust the suspension band 6 to a proper position in cooperation with the free rotation of the bite-block 5, so as to facilitate wearing, and an expanded wide sheet attaching part 7 is provided at a position where the suspension band 6 is attached to the back of the ear to reduce the strangulation to the back of the ear and prevent the occurrence of pressure sores.
Simultaneously, endotracheal tube 2's inside wall wainscot shaping has drainage catheter 8, drainage catheter 8's exit end is located the outer wall of cover bag 1, through drainage catheter 8 alright carry out the drainage operation to the gastric juice.
In addition, an endoscope channel 9 is arranged on the outer wall of the tracheal catheter 2, an expansion port is arranged on the side wall of the endoscope channel 9 in the length direction, the expansion port has certain plasticity and can deform to a certain extent, the endoscope channel 9 can adapt to endoscopes in different sizes through the arrangement of the expansion port, a conical flanging is arranged at one end, far away from the mask bag 1, of the endoscope channel 9, and therefore the endoscope can be conveniently inserted into the endoscope channel.
In this embodiment, the outer side wall of the endotracheal tube 2 is further provided with a mask inflation tube 10 in a fitting manner, one end of the mask inflation tube 10 of the mask 1 is connected with the mask 1, the other end of the mask inflation tube is provided with an inflation valve 11, the inflation valve 11 comprises a valve housing 1101 and a valve core 1102, the valve housing 1101 is provided with an air inlet 1108 and an air outlet 1109, the air inlet 1108 is provided with an inflation joint matched with an external inflation device, the air outlet 1109 is connected with the mask inflation tube 10, the center of the inner wall of the valve housing 1101 is provided with an annular shoulder 1103, the middle part of the annular shoulder 1103 is provided with an air flow channel, the air flow channel is internally provided with the valve core 1102 in an i shape, the upper end of the valve core 1102 and the upper end face of the annular shoulder 1103 are arranged alternately, the lower end of the valve core 1102 is in limit fitting with the lower end face of the annular shoulder 1103, the upper end face of the annular shoulder 1103 is provided with an upper support block 1104, and the lower end face of the annular shoulder 1103 is symmetrically provided with two guide columns 1105, the lower end of the guide column 1105 is connected with the inner bottom surface of the valve housing 1101, the lower end of the valve core 1102 is symmetrically provided with two guide holes, the valve core 1102 is slidably mounted on the guide column 1105 through the guide holes, the lower end of the guide column 1105 is fixedly provided with a lower abutting block 1106, a spring 1107 sleeved on the guide column 1105 is arranged between the lower abutting block 1106 and the lower end of the valve core 1102, in addition, the valve housing 1101 at the lower end of the valve core 1102 is provided with an exhaust pipe 1110, and the exhaust pipe 1110 is provided with an exhaust valve.
From the above, the use method of the combined ventilation device for the general anesthesia catheter and laryngeal mask provided by the embodiment is as follows:
firstly, opening the oral cavity of a patient, then inserting the mask bag 1 and the tracheal tube 2 into the patient, stopping intubation when the bite-block 5 reaches between the incisors of the patient, then inflating the mask bag 1 by using an external inflating device, wherein in the inflating process, gas compresses the valve core 1102, the valve core 1102 moves downwards, the upper end surface of the annular bulge is provided with an upper abutting block 1104, and the guide column 1105 is provided with a lower abutting block 1106, so that after the valve core 1102 moves downwards, the gas flow channel is opened, the gas passes through a gap between the valve core 1102 and the gas flow channel and a gap between the valve core 1102 and the valve housing 1101, reaches the mask bag 1 through the mask bag inflating tube 10, the inflation is completed, after the inflation is completed, the inflating device stops supplying gas, the valve core 1102 reseals the gas flow channel under the action of the spring 1107, and when the deflation is needed, the exhaust valve 1110 on the exhaust tube is opened. After inflation is complete, the suspension band 6 is secured to the back of the patient's ear, thereby securing the endotracheal tube 2. .
